Detailed Analysis

Buick, as an established American automobile manufacturer, provides a diverse lineup of traditional vehicles primarily powered by internal combustion engines, with an increasing shift towards electric models. Its vehicles are designed for versatility, comfort, and long-distance travel, making them suitable for a broad demographic. The cost of Buick vehicles varies significantly based on the model and features, but they generally represent a substantial investment, especially when considering luxury trims and advanced technology options.

In contrast, the BMW CE 04 is a modern electric scooter from a premium German brand, with a focus on urban mobility and eco-friendly transportation. Its upcoming 2026 model year suggests a reliance on cutting-edge electric technology, lightweight design, and innovative features that cater specifically to city commuters. Electric scooters like the BMW CE 04 tend to be more affordable upfront compared to traditional cars, offering significant savings in maintenance, fuel, and operational costs, thus providing excellent value for short-distance urban travel.

From a value-for-money perspective, Buick’s vehicles deliver greater versatility and comfort for users requiring extended travel, family transport, or luxury features. However, these benefits come at a higher cost, and their utility diminishes in congested city environments where short-range, maneuverable vehicles are more practical. The BMW CE 04, on the other hand, excels in cost efficiency for urban mobility, providing a modern, electric alternative that reduces commuting expenses and environmental impact. Its innovative design and electric powertrain justify its higher price point in the electric scooter market, especially for city residents seeking economical, eco-friendly transportation options.

Overall, the choice hinges on user needs: Buick offers substantial value for those seeking traditional, versatile, and comfortable vehicles ready for long-distance travel and varied terrains. Conversely, the BMW CE 04 presents compelling value for urban commuters prioritizing affordability, environmental sustainability, and ease of maneuvering in city settings. Each entity’s value proposition aligns with different lifestyle and transportation requirements, making the comparison context-dependent.
